我需要用阿拉伯字母显示数字 1 2 3
我在文本框里写下这个语句
=FormatNumber(Fields!Size.Value,1,-2,-2,-2)
但我不知道它的参数和哪个参数可以显示阿拉伯格式的数字
非常感谢
最佳答案
将报告语言设置为您本地的语言 (ar-EG) 在文本框属性中将 NumeralVariant 设置为 3
引用文献
限制
1- 不适用于包含数字的字符串
2- 不适用于日期
解决限制 我猜性能不佳
您可以在任何可能包含数字的字符串中使用 Replace 方法将任何英文数字替换为阿拉伯数字 你的表情会是这样的
=Replace(Replace(Replace(Fields!FieldName.Value,"0","۰"),"1","۱"),"2","۲")
完整表达式到 9
关于reporting-services - 格式编号 Rdlc 报告,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9655323/